The debate between Oklahoma, Georgia, and Ohio State for the College Football playoff spot has been resolved. The selection committee decided that no team was significantly superior to the others.

Ultimately, the committee chose Oklahoma based on their conference championship. They had indicated this decision in advance, ranking Oklahoma above Ohio State the previous week.

Georgia caused a stir by defeating No.1 Alabama, adding complexity to the decision. However, the committee set a precedent by prioritizing a two-loss non-conference champion over two one-loss conference champions.

The debate centered on the most deserving versus the best team, a recurring theme in playoff selections. This season highlighted the distinction between being one of the top four teams or being the most deserving to compete for the national championship.

The committee’s protocol emphasizes conference champions. Georgia’s performance in the SEC championship underscored the importance of winning a conference title.
